Ingredients

Original recipe (1X) yields 36 servings

  • 3 ¾ cups all-purpose flour

  • 1 ½ teaspoons baking powder

  • 1 ½ teaspoons kosher salt

  • 1 ¼ teaspoons baking soda

  • 1 ¼ cups unsalted butter, softened

  • 1 ¼ cups white sugar

  • 1 cup light brown sugar

  • 2 large eggs, at room temperature

  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ract

  • 1 (12 ounce) package semisweet chocolate chips

Directions

  1. Whisk flour, baking powder, salt, and baking soda together in a medium bowl, and set aside.

  2. Beat butter and sugars together in the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with a paddle attachment on medium-high speed until light and fluffy, about 5 minutes. Add eggs one at a time, scraping down sides of bowl as necessary. Beat for an additional 3 minutes. Add vanilla and beat for 10 seconds.

  3. Reduce speed to low and gradually add in the flour mixture, blending just until combined. Fold in chocolate chips.

  4. Scoop 1 1/2-inch balls of dough 3 inches apart onto a parchment paper-lined baking sheet; freeze for 15 minutes.

  5. Meanwhile, preheat the oven to 450 degrees F (225 degrees C).

  6. Bake cookies in the preheated oven, rotating halfway through, until golden around the edges and slightly gooey inside, about 8 minutes. Let stand on the baking sheet for 4 to 5 minutes, then transfer to a cooling rack.
